Chenglin Ye is a scholar working on Pulmonary and Respiratory Medicine, Immunology and Molecular Biology. According to data from OpenAlex, Chenglin Ye has authored 26 papers receiving a total of 205 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Pulmonary and Respiratory Medicine, 7 papers in Immunology and 6 papers in Molecular Biology. Recurrent topics in Chenglin Ye's work include Ferroptosis and cancer prognosis (3 papers), Inflammatory Bowel Disease (3 papers) and interferon and immune responses (2 papers). Chenglin Ye is often cited by papers focused on Ferroptosis and cancer prognosis (3 papers), Inflammatory Bowel Disease (3 papers) and interferon and immune responses (2 papers). Chenglin Ye collaborates with scholars based in China, United States and Spain. Chenglin Ye's co-authors include Chengliang Zhu, Bingzheng Shen, Yuan Li, Kailang Wu, Cuifang Chang, Lan Wang, Jingping Yuan, Mark Soth, Yuan Li and Yabing Huang and has published in prestigious journals such as Journal of Clinical Oncology, Frontiers in Immunology and European Journal of Pharmacology.
